WNS Expands Global Presence Into Latin America

Company Launches Delivery Center in Costa Rica

Gurgaon, Haryana, November 17, 2009 /India PRwire/ -- WNS (Holdings) Limited (NYSE: WNS), a leading provider of global business process outsourcing (BPO) services, today announced the launch of its delivery center in San Jose, Costa Rica.

While the establishment of the Costa Rica center marks WNS's entry into Latin America, it will also serve as a nearshore center for global clients with North American operations. The center is able to provide multi-lingual services in English and Spanish and will provide the complete suite of WNS services including finance and accounting (F&A), customer service and research and analytics.

"Our expansion into Costa Rica is a key step in expanding our global footprint and providing comprehensive, integrated solutions to our clients," said Anup Gupta, Group Chief Operating Officer, WNS Global Services. "Our global delivery model enables us to improve our clients' business by combining the right combination of geographic location with process transformation."

Steve Reynolds, Managing Director - North America, WNS added, "As a location, Costa Rica provides a strong combination of language skills and talent, while still providing a competitive advantage for clients operating in the Americas. Language capability is a key delivery component for those who are increasingly looking to benefit from global delivery models."
